00:00Microsoft topped Wall Street expectations as Azure generated more than $100 billion in annual revenue for the first time.
00:08In simple terms, the company made more money by convincing businesses to rent its cloud services and buy AI-powered
00:15software,
00:16while demand remained so strong that it continued expanding data centers to keep up.
00:20Those higher-paying cloud and AI services helped fuel another strong quarter despite enormous investment costs.
00:28Microsoft says AI is becoming a bigger part of how customers run their businesses, reinforcing its growth strategy.
